Output 71efc669ece17385228a26a995b76e982093c3df35fba39a5e9845c221520315:0

value
1575526
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4278630236172d8aff087d2404e867bfdbf5eaf1 OP_EQUALVERIFY OP_CHECKSIG
address
174TpHBbfxLqE58k1hbiEbanu2KqjEDmSK
transaction
71efc669ece17385228a26a995b76e982093c3df35fba39a5e9845c221520315
spent
true